The Executive considered the report to approve an Abandoned Vehicle Policy and the process for the determination and disposal of abandoned vehicles.

 

The reports appendices included the policy document and an equality impact assessment.

 

Councillor Palethorpe introduced the report and highlighted the purpose of the report and policy. The Council has responded to 419 reports this year, whilst this work is underpinned by a legal framework, the Council has no set policy to this work. The policy sets out how the Council will discharge its duties, determine what constitutes an abandoned vehicle, the process to follow in an investigation and includes information regarding data security and reference to the Council’s complaints process.  The policy will provide transparency on how the Council will discharge its duties.

 

Councillors Williams, G Taylor and Buscombe asked for clarification on the criteria for an abandoned vehicle when a vehicle is still taxed; those with statutory off road notifications (SORN); and those on unadopted roads. Officers responded to these clarifications orally.
